* [PATCH 1/2] MIPS: add 8250/16550 serial early printk driver

 arch/mips/Kconfig.debug              |    8 ++++
 arch/mips/include/asm/setup.h        |    9 ++++
 arch/mips/kernel/Makefile            |    1 +
 arch/mips/kernel/early_printk_8250.c |   68 ++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
 4 files changed, 86 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)
 create mode 100644 arch/mips/kernel/early_printk_8250.c

diff --git a/arch/mips/Kconfig.debug b/arch/mips/Kconfig.debug
index 32a010d..f5d739c 100644
--- a/arch/mips/Kconfig.debug
+++ b/arch/mips/Kconfig.debug
@@ -20,6 +20,14 @@ config EARLY_PRINTK
 	  doesn't cooperate with an X server. You should normally say N here,
 	  unless you want to debug such a crash.
 
+config EARLY_PRINTK_8250
+	bool "8250/16550 and compatible serial early printk driver"
+	depends on EARLY_PRINTK
+	default n
+	help
+	  If you say Y here, it will be possible to use a 8250/16550 serial
+	  port as the boot console.
+	
 config CMDLINE_BOOL
 	bool "Built-in kernel command line"
 	default n
diff --git a/arch/mips/include/asm/setup.h b/arch/mips/include/asm/setup.h
index 50511aa..7395b7f 100644
--- a/arch/mips/include/asm/setup.h
+++ b/arch/mips/include/asm/setup.h
@@ -5,6 +5,15 @@
 
 #ifdef  __KERNEL__
 extern void setup_early_printk(void);
+
+#ifdef CONFIG_EARLY_PRINTK_8250
+extern void setup_8250_early_printk_port(unsigned long base,
+				unsigned int reg_shift, unsigned int timeout);
+#else
+static inline void setup_8250_early_printk_port(unsigned long base,
+				unsigned int reg_shift, unsigned int timeout) {}
+#endif
+
 #endif /* __KERNEL__ */
 
 #endif /* __SETUP_H */
diff --git a/arch/mips/kernel/Makefile b/arch/mips/kernel/Makefile
index 9326af5..03fc037 100644
--- a/arch/mips/kernel/Makefile
+++ b/arch/mips/kernel/Makefile
@@ -93,6 +93,7 @@ obj-$(CONFIG_GPIO_TXX9)		+= gpio_txx9.o
 
 obj-$(CONFIG_KEXEC)		+= machine_kexec.o relocate_kernel.o
 obj-$(CONFIG_EARLY_PRINTK)	+= early_printk.o
+obj-$(CONFIG_EARLY_PRINTK_8250)	+= early_printk_8250.o
 
 CFLAGS_cpu-bugs64.o	= $(shell if $(CC) $(KBUILD_CFLAGS) -Wa,-mdaddi -c -o /dev/null -xc /dev/null >/dev/null 2>&1; then echo "-DHAVE_AS_SET_DADDI"; fi)
 
diff --git a/arch/mips/kernel/early_printk_8250.c b/arch/mips/kernel/early_printk_8250.c
new file mode 100644
index 0000000..6faf8fd
--- /dev/null
+++ b/arch/mips/kernel/early_printk_8250.c
@@ -0,0 +1,68 @@
+/*
+ *  8250/16550-type serial ports prom_putchar()
+ *
+ *  Copyright (C) 2010  Yoichi Yuasa <yuasa@linux-mips.org>
+ *
+ *  This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or modify
+ *  it under the terms of the GNU General Public License as published by
+ *  the Free Software Foundation; either version 2 of the License, or
+ *  (at your option) any later version.
+ *
+ *  This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ful,
+ *  but W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of
+ *  M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E.  See the
+ *  GNU General Public License for more details.
+ *
+ *  You should have received a copy of the GNU General Public License
+ *  along with this program; if not, write to the Free Software
+ *  Foundation, Inc., 51 Franklin Street, Fifth Floor, Boston, MA 02110-1301 USA
+ */
+#include <linux/io.h>
+#include <linux/serial_core.h>
+#include <linux/serial_reg.h>
+
+static unsigned long serial8250_base;
+static unsigned int serial8250_reg_shift;
+static unsigned int serial8250_tx_timeout;
+
+void setup_8250_early_printk_port(unsigned long base, unsigned int reg_shift,
+				  unsigned int timeout)
+{
+	serial8250_base = base;
+	serial8250_reg_shift = reg_shift;
+	serial8250_tx_timeout = timeout;
+}
+
+static inline u8 serial_in(int offset)
+{
+	return readb((void __iomem *)serial8250_base +
+		     (offset << serial8250_reg_shift));
+}
+
+static inline void serial_out(int offset, char value)
+{
+	writeb(value, (void __iomem *)serial8250_base +
+	       (offset << serial8250_reg_shift));
+}
+
+void prom_putchar(char c)
+{
+	unsigned int timeout;
+	int status, bits;
+
+	if (!serial8250_base)
+		return;
+
+	timeout = serial8250_tx_timeout;
+	bits = UART_LSR_TEMT | UART_LSR_THRE;
+
+	do {
+		status = serial_in(UART_LSR);
+
+		if (--timeout == 0)
+			break;
+	} while ((status & bits) != bits);
+
+	if (timeout)
+		serial_out(UART_TX, c);
+}
